Understanding Battery Inverter Lifespan
Battery inverters are critical components in energy storage systems, converting DC power from batteries to AC for everyday use. But how long can a battery inverter last? Most inverters have a lifespan of 8–15 years, depending on usage, quality, and maintenance. Let's break down what influences their durability and how to extend their service life.
Key Factors Affecting Inverter Longevity
- Load Capacity: Frequent overloading reduces lifespan by 30–50%.
- Temperature: Operating above 40°C can shorten lifespan by 2–4 years.
- Battery Compatibility: Mismatched systems cause inefficiencies and wear.
- Maintenance: Regular checks prevent 60% of premature failures.
Industry Data: Inverter Lifespan Across Applications
| Application | Average Lifespan | Failure Rate (Year 5) |
|---|---|---|
| Residential Solar | 10–12 years | 12% |
| Commercial Storage | 8–10 years | 18% |
| Industrial Backup | 6–8 years | 25% |

Case Study: Extending Lifespan in Harsh Environments
In 2022, a solar farm in Arizona upgraded its inverters with active cooling systems and saw a 40% reduction in temperature-related failures. This simple tweak extended average inverter life from 7 to 10 years.
Top 3 Maintenance Tips for Longer Service Life
- Clean dust from vents every 3 months to prevent overheating.
- Update firmware annually to optimize performance.
- Use surge protectors to shield against voltage spikes.
When to Replace Your Inverter
Watch for these red flags:
- Frequent error codes or shutdowns
- Audible humming or buzzing
- Efficiency drops below 90%

FAQ: Battery Inverter Lifespan
- Q: What's the typical lifespan for hybrid inverters?A: 10–15 years with proper battery management.
- Q: Can I repair a failing inverter?A: Partial repairs are possible, but full replacements are often more cost-effective after 8+ years.
